将十进制数 12转换为二进制数的过程如下:
除2取余法
用2整除十进制数,记录余数,并将商继续除以2,直到商为0。将余数逆序排列即可得到二进制数。
具体步骤:
- 12 ÷ 2 = 6 余 0
- 6 ÷ 2 = 3 余 0
- 3 ÷ 2 = 1 余 1
- 1 ÷ 2 = 0 余 1
将余数逆序排列得到 1100。
验证结果
二进制数 1100转换为十进制数的计算过程为:
$$1 times 2^3 + 1 times 2^2 + 0 times 2^1 + 0 times 2^0 = 8 + 4 + 0 + 0 = 12$$
结果正确。
补充说明
二进制是计算机内部运算的基础,采用“逢二进一”的进位规则。- 二进制数位从右到左依次表示 $2^0, 2^1, 2^2, dots$,例如 $1100_2 = 1 times 2^3 + 1 times 2^2 + 0 times 2^1 + 0 times 2^0 = 12_{10}$。